Rachel - Try eating a bowl of oatmeal in the morning (the kind that comes in the container) not the flavored instant packs, drink plenty of water (eliminate all caffeine - for a few days), and pump in the morning either before or after she nurses. Your body will produce more milk for her, but she will need to nurse often in order to let your body know that she needs more.
These things help for me. Also if you are desperate try making some Quinoa noodles or rice - this will really stimulate your milk production; also raw milk is a miracle for women who've had trouble nursing. Here is a link about it: Raw Milk - Nursing Mother of Twins

Loni - If the tape breaks, all I do is restart the roll.
I open up the case, pull out the discard, then I rethread the tape again, like if it were a brand new roll. You should be good after that. It's happened to me on occasion
